Users in India can now purchase a new HTC smartphone running under Google’s Android operating system, none other than the HTC Desire U, which features dual-SIM capabilities.

The new smartphone is currently listed on this page on Flipkart with a price-tag of INR 13,499 ($238 / €182) attached to it, but also benefiting from a 5% promotional discount (available for a limited time at the retailer, AndroidOS notes).

The mobile phone packs a 4-inch Super LCD touchscreen display, a 1 GHz processor inside, 512 MB RAM, 4 GB of internal memory, and a microSD memory card slot with support for up to 32GB of additional storage space.

The specs list of the device also includes a 5-megapixel photo snapper with LED flash and video recording capabilities, a 1650 mAh Li-Ion battery inside, and Google’s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ich platform loaded on top.
